#1dbece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1dbece is composed of 11.4% red, 74.5%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.9% cyan, 7.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 185.4 degrees, a saturation of 75.3% and a lightness of 46.1%. #1dbece color hex could be obtained by blending #3affff with #007d9d. Closest websafe color is: #33cccc.

#1dbece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1dbece has RGB values of R:29, G:190, B:206 and CMYK values of C:0.86, M:0.08, Y:0,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 1949390.
